Just been updating the BSS collectable of the day, and its The Hump / ME today...

if this did indeed come out in around 1992, i've just remembered (discovered again) that it contains the details:

'remixed by Steppin Razor - Emerson & Smith'

this detail is on the 'Hump' side....and NOT Mother Earth, as we assume that is left over from the old Mark I days....

also of note is that this 12" - the first of the Mark II era - contains the 'old' Underworld logo from the Underneath the Radar days, despite Tomato designing the label - the re-used the old Sire Undewrworld logo with the 'W' (pitchfork design)

so this release is probably the exact cross over point...using new graphics from Tomato, & the input of Emerson, but the existence of the older Mother Earth Track & Underworld logo...

further record datings:

Lemon Interupt - Big Mouth - my Test Pressing has the date...07.04.92 on it...(this is certainly Mark II Underworld)

april 1992...so its quite possible that the Hump was conceived in 1991...released around that time....
